<B>Burial Urn with Seated Female Figure Holding a Cup</B></I><BR>Sinú (?)<BR>A.D. 1200 - 1500<BR>Brown ceramic, white pigment<BR>Lid: Height 12 1/4 in. Diameter 9 3/4 in.<BR>Urn: Height 19 in. Diameter 16 in.<BR><BR>The lid of this large burial urn is topped with a seated female figure holding a cup. The rendering of the fingers of both hands is most unusual, looking more like attached ornaments than integral body components. The head and general body treatment suggest a middle Magdalena River valley origin. The incised geometric designs on the sides of the lid continue onto the shoulder of the urn itself. These have been filled with white pigment. The domed lid was shattered into thirteen pieces, which have been reassembled with some filling. The top of the head has repairs and the ears of the figure are abraded from insertion of ear ornaments. There is minor cracking on the left of the torso. The bottom one-fourth of the urn has water staining and encrustations.<BR><BR>Provenance<BR>Bonhams & Butterfields, San Francisco: sale 7437E, 9 June 2003, lot 5028, p.10<BR><BR>
